正文
sqlserver显示主键名,sql server设置主键代码
小程序:扫一扫查出行
【扫一扫了解最新限行尾号】
复制小程序
【扫一扫了解最新限行尾号】
复制小程序
SqlServer中插入数据后如何得到主键ID
1、第一种方法:insert into table1 values(colvalue1,colvalue2)select ident_current(table1)第二种方法:insert into table1 values(colvalue1,colvalue2)select @@identity。
2、试试在insert语句最后加上returning id会在插入后返回插入的这条的id,同理,将id换成别的字段名会返回指定字段的值。如果你是pg数据库的话。
3、个人感觉最快的方式就是,在插入数据后直接获取sql server主键的值,然后返回过来。
4、得到的是最后一次的自增主键id,但是我实际需要的是下一条将要插入的数据(注意:这条数据还没有插入)会生成的id。所以你这个得到了最后一次的id加上自增主键的标识增量就是我要的了。
5、可以为B表增加一列,存一个唯一的编号,这样在插入c表的时候用该编号进行关联。插入完成后再更新为B表的主键即可。
SQLserver2008如何用sql命令插入表中的列,并且在第一列显示,且设置为主...
新增列实际上就是对查询的表中的内容进行修改,可以通过alter语句实现。sql:alter view $viewname as select name, age from tablename;解释:此时实际上是重新定义了一个新视图,覆盖了之前的$viewname。
如果你用的是sql server,右键点订购表,选择“设计”,然后打开表设计视图,选择列名:订购编号,在下面显示列属性,找到标识规范,(是标识)修改成“是”,标识增量和标识种子修改成“1”,这样订购编号就会自增长了。
例如给某表添加一个Num自增列,这张表已经有很多行数据了,通过sqlserver表设计器,添加一个新字段Num,如图所示,添加字段后,点击保存,会弹出一个小框“不允许保存更改。
视图的语句就是你的select查询语句前面追加一个定义的前缀。
打开heidisql客户端,新建一个连接,连接sql server的数据库,选择数据库的类型,端口号一般是1433;如果是mysql的数据库,一般端口是3306。
SQL语句怎么查询表的主键
1、利用用户约束视图来查看:select * from user_constraints t where t.constraint_type=P其中P为主键。
2、登录SQL Server Management Studio。进入后,查看左边的树,找到要查找的表所在的库。
3、打开【SQL Server Management Studio】管理工具,连接数据库。【新建表时设置主键】- 打开新建表界面,展开要新建表的数据库,右键【表】菜单,依次选择【新建】-【表】。【新建表时设置主键】- 设置主键。
4、查表的时候需要用到user_tables、all_tables,user_tables查出来的是该用户拥有的表,all_tables查出来的是所有用户的表。
5、WITH (NOLOCK)WHERE object_id = @id AND column_id = @columnId SELECT @column AS [主键字段]这个是我这边用来查询数据表主键的SQL,改造一下应该能满足你的要求。不过对于联合主键的话可能要稍微改改之类的。
SQLServer2005中如何设置主键
/*将你要设置为主键约束的列*/ --用命令创建默认值对象,并与表中字段绑定.--使用SQL语句创建主默认值对象可以在创建表(Create Table)或修改表(Alter Table)时进行 创建。
)点击sql server管理工具的菜单【新建查询】,打开查询窗口 2)在查询窗口中输入截图的命令修改主键 3)如果表存在主键,需要先删除原主键。
有两个表,第一个表创建外键表,因为第一个外键,主键可以被引用。首先创建数据库,然后创建一个新的查询。创建一个新的外键表[teacher],然后输入命令:Createtableteacher。
可以参考下面的方法:建表的时候,可以直接在列名后面增加主键约束,比如:IDchar(5)primarykey。
操作步骤如下:首先我们在这个StudentNo列上用你的鼠标右击,然后选择里面的修改,进行点击,弹出 界面。接着会有如下图中所示的窗口内容,这里选择里面的StudentNo,然后右击选择设置主键。
用SQL语句获得PostgreSQL表的主键
1、TABLE_TEST ,column即为用户的主键,user_cons_columns即为用户要的主键名。
2、为了方便大家理解,使用一个例子来帮助大家理解。意思大概就是通过引用表二中的字段完成对表一字段的约束。方法:这里一共两个表,先创建外键表,因为先有外键,主键才能引用。首先创建数据库,新建查询。
3、打开【SQL Server Management Studio】管理工具,连接数据库。【新建表时设置主键】- 打开新建表界面,展开要新建表的数据库,右键【表】菜单,依次选择【新建】-【表】。【新建表时设置主键】- 设置主键。
4、在数据库提供的GUI环境中建立(以SQL7为例)。输入表信息后按Ctrl键同时选中多行,然后点上面的主键按钮就行了。通过SQL语句执行建立。又分两种,一是在建表语句中直接写,二是建表之后更改表结构。
5、可以参考下面的方法:建表的时候,可以直接在列名后面增加主键约束,比如:IDchar(5)primarykey。
sqlserver显示主键名的介绍就聊到这里吧,感谢你花时间阅读本站内容,更多关于sql server设置主键代码、sqlserver显示主键名的信息别忘了在本站进行查找喔。